Input-Aadhaar

Input-Aadhaar field allow users to securely enter, format and validate their 12-digit unique identification number. They support user interaction by enabling standardized data entry in identity verification, government applications and secure onboarding workflows, ensuring a smooth and compliant user experience.

When to use this component

Do's

  • Collecting 12-digit Aadhaar numbers
  • Identity verification flows
  • eKYC authentication forms
  • Government service applications requiring Aadhaar

Don'ts

  • General numeric input: Use the standard Input component.
  • Incomplete Aadhaar numbers (less than 12 digits).
  • Non-numeric characters in the input.
  • Visible Aadhaar numbers without masking.
  • Missing labels or relying only on placeholders.
  • Incorrect digit grouping or formatting.
  • Error messages that do not explain the validation issue.

Do's and Don'ts

✓ Do's

Group digits in 4-4-4 format, reduces entry errors by 35%.

✗ Don'ts

Don't use a single unformatted text field, it's error-prone without visual grouping.
